It depends on who is at-fault for the accident. Your rate doesn't rise based on how much money was spent towards repairing your vehicle, it rises based on your driving/accident history. If you were in an accident and deemed not at-fault, supposedly your rate will not go up. However, I've seen my own rate go up AFTER an accident finally dropped off my record AND I had no tickets or citations, and the reason was given as "insurance rates have risen all over the state".

Will insurance go up from a fifty fifty fault accident?

This will depend on how long you have been with that insurance company. If you have not been with them very long then your rates may increase. If you have been with them a long time your rates might not increase but you may lose a loss-free discount. If you lose the discount your premium will go up but your rates will remain the same.

If you hit an animal and need an insurance claim to fix your auto does your insurance premium go up?

Depends on the insurance company, but most likely not. Because animals are unpredictable in their actions, animal hits are considered as a non-at-fault loss and usually will not affect your rates.
